(1) When "Fail" or "NODRIVE" is displayed
According to "Operation of Independent utility", boot the independent utility to display
the Drive Log.
To identify the failure cause of Port 0, analyze the Drive Log of [REDUNDANT] side of
Port 1.
To identify the failure cause of Port 1, analyze the Drive Log of [REDUNDANT] side of
Port 0.
1. Find the log of message of "Fail this drive" last generated, using PgUp and PgDn
keys.
